New heat wave before July 14? This is what Energy Transition Minister Monique Barbue suggested on Wednesday on France Inter. This claim was quickly refuted by weather forecasters.
โ Mรฉtรฉo-France tells us that there is a high probability that next week (6 to 12 July) we will return to extreme heat, which could last until 14 July. โ, said the minister.
During a press conference organized a few hours later, Benoit Thomas, director of institutional relations at Mรฉtรฉo-France, was much more cautious. โ It is likely that temperatures will remain warm in the coming weeks. Forecasts will be updated in the coming days to better assess the level of these temperatures. โ He adds that โ However, it is too early to comment on a potential new heat wave after the current one. The uncertainty is too high. ยป
โThe summer of 2026 promises to be very hotโ
For its part, La Chaรฎne Mรฉtรฉo confirms that the temperature must remainโฆ still above national seasonal norms โ and could โ will increase again with the return of widespread warmth throughout the area thanks to southerly flow and the return of the sub-Saharan air mass โduring the week from July 6 to July 12, mainly in the second half. At this stage, its forecasts point to temperatures exceeding 30ยฐC, especially in the south of the country.
Cyril Duchesne, head of the forecasting department at Mรฉtรฉo Consult, assures: Figaro What โ Having looked at all the weather models and scenarios over two weeks, there is currently only a 5% risk that we will experience a heat wave again. โ

Finally, the trend of particularly hot summers continues. Rรฉgis Crepรฉ, meteorologist at Mรฉtรฉo Consult, writes that โ The summer of 2026 promises to be very hot in France and is highly likely to be among the hottest years in recent decades. July appears to be the most critical month in terms of both heat, drought and heat wave risk. August will remain hot but rainier, and September could extend the summer with even hotter than usual temperatures. โ
